Property Details for 231 Pitt St, Eltham

231 Pitt St, Eltham is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1984. The property has a land size of 797m2 and floor size of 142m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

Last Listing description (October 2022)

SOLD by Jellis Craig. Instantly appealing, this immaculately presented home sits high on the hill with panoramic views towards the Dandenong Ranges, perfectly geared to modern family living and entertaining. A return verandah welcomes you inside to a sun-drenched lounge room highlighted by timber floors and a cosy gas log fire with brick surrounds, adjacent to a formal dining room.

Make your way to the open plan family room/meals zone and a gourmet kitchen, appointed with a granite breakfast bar, a quality Blanco oven, Smeg gas cooktop, a dishwasher and plenty of storage space. From here, there's seamless access to a private garden courtyard featuring soft curved built-in seating, a firepit and lush planting that makes it feel even more secluded and welcoming.

Back inside, family accommodation includes three bright and airy bedrooms with plush new carpet underfoot, serviced by a modern spa bathroom, a separate toilet and a stylish laundry with endless storage. The stunning garden will draw you outside further to explore, leading to a peaceful backyard with a predominately native garden and terrific views of the Dandenong Ranges; further complemented by a large covered alfresco zone that can be enjoyed all year round and a thriving veggie/herb garden to grow your own fresh produce.

Some of the many highlights include ducted heating, split system air conditioning, garden sheds, a selection of fruit and citrus trees, water tank and a double carport with lock-up storage. The location is outstanding, an easy walk from Eltham Village and Train Station (or jump on a bus from the corner of Pitt Street and Nyora Road), with swift access to a variety of local parks and trails, within the catchment zone for Eltham East Primary School and Eltham High.

About Eltham 3095

The size of Eltham is approximately 16.6 square kilometres. It has 55 parks covering nearly 15.2% of total area. The population of Eltham in 2016 was 18314 people. By 2021 the population was 18847 showing a population growth of 2.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Eltham is 50-59 years. Households in Eltham are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Eltham work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 86.10% of the homes in Eltham were owner-occupied compared with 85.50% in 2016.

Eltham has 8,648 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Eltham have seen a 30.97%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 14.90%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Eltham is $1,327,834 while the median value for Units is $831,253.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$620.
There are currently 34 properties listed for sale, and 6 properties listed for rent in Eltham on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 321 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Eltham.
